 What are the key advantages of mobile marketing compared to traditional marketing channels?

Mobile marketing offers several key advantages compared to traditional marketing channels. These advantages stem from the unique characteristics and capabilities of mobile devices, which have become an integral part of people's daily lives. The following are the key advantages of mobile marketing:

1. Wider reach: Mobile marketing allows businesses to reach a larger audience compared to traditional marketing channels. With the increasing penetration of smartphones globally, more people have access to mobile devices than ever before. This wider reach enables businesses to target a diverse range of consumers, including those in remote areas or developing countries where traditional marketing channels may be limited.

2. Personalization and targeting: Mobile marketing enables highly targeted and personalized campaigns. Mobile devices provide valuable data about users' preferences, behaviors, and demographics, allowing businesses to deliver tailored messages and offers. By leveraging this data, marketers can create personalized experiences that resonate with individual consumers, increasing the likelihood of engagement and conversion.

3. Real-time engagement: Mobile marketing facilitates real-time engagement with consumers. Unlike traditional marketing channels, such as print or television, mobile devices are always within reach, allowing businesses to interact with consumers instantly. This real-time engagement can be leveraged through push notifications, SMS marketing, or in-app messaging, enabling businesses to deliver time-sensitive information, promotions, or updates directly to consumers' devices.

4. Higher response rates: Mobile marketing often yields higher response rates compared to traditional channels. Studies have shown that people are more likely to open and engage with messages received on their mobile devices promptly. This increased responsiveness can be attributed to the personal nature of mobile devices and the constant connectivity they provide. As a result, businesses can expect higher click-through rates, conversions, and overall campaign effectiveness.

5. Enhanced customer experience: Mobile marketing allows for seamless integration with other digital channels, providing an enhanced customer experience. For example, businesses can leverage mobile apps or responsive websites to create a cohesive brand experience across multiple touchpoints. Additionally, mobile marketing can incorporate location-based services, augmented reality, or gamification to further enhance the customer experience and drive engagement.

6. Cost-effectiveness: Mobile marketing can be more cost-effective compared to traditional marketing channels. Printing and distributing physical materials, such as brochures or direct mail, can be expensive and time-consuming. In contrast, mobile marketing campaigns can be executed at a fraction of the cost, especially when leveraging digital channels like social media, mobile advertising, or email marketing. This cost-effectiveness makes mobile marketing accessible to businesses of all sizes, including small and medium enterprises.

In conclusion, mobile marketing offers several key advantages over traditional marketing channels. These advantages include wider reach, personalization and targeting, real-time engagement, higher response rates, enhanced customer experience, and cost-effectiveness. By leveraging the unique capabilities of mobile devices, businesses can effectively engage with their target audience, drive conversions, and ultimately achieve their marketing objectives.
